Cathode Polarizations Of A Cathode-Supported Solid Oxide Fuel Cell, Kevin Huang, Alessandro Zampieri, Martin Ise Aug 2010

Cathode Polarizations Of A Cathode-Supported Solid Oxide Fuel Cell, Kevin Huang, Alessandro Zampieri, Martin Ise

Faculty Publications

The concentration, activation, and total polarizations of the cathode in a cathode-supported solid oxide fuel cell (SOFC) were theoretically and experimentally investigated. In the theoretical analysis, the exchange current density of the charge transfer was considered to be dependent on the PO2 determined by the preceding O2 diffusion, resulting in an interrelationship between activation and concentration polarizations. The established nonlinear polarization equations were then applied to solve the key parameters with area specific resistances and overpotentials of the polarizations experimentally measured by electrochemical impedance spectroscopy on an operating cathode-supported SOFC.
